Choose the agitator for waste lagoon is a strategic decision for any livestock property. This choice directly impacts management efficiency, energy consumption, and equipment lifespan. Contrary to what many people think, there is no universal agitator. Each farm has its own particularities, and therefore, sizing must consider the lagoon volume, the type of waste, the required power, and the installation method.
Pond volume and correct sizing
The first step is to assess the volume of the lagoon. When you know exactly how many cubic meters it holds, it is possible to choose the appropriate agitator.
A small agitator may not move all the material. On the other hand, a model that is too large makes the investment more expensive and increases energy consumption.
How the type of waste influences the choice
The type of waste is also decisive.
-
Liquid waste require less effort from the engine, but need adequate rotation.
-
Semi-solid or high-solid waste need more strength and reinforced propellers to avoid jamming.
Therefore, when analyzing the residue before purchase, you ensure greater efficiency and extend the useful life of your equipment.
Power and rotation in balance
Many growers believe that more power means better results. However, the secret is in the balance between power, rotation and propeller diameter.
With this adjustment, The agitator can promote uniform mixing without wasting energy. Additionally, factors such as pond depth, distance from electrical power, and access for maintenance must also be considered.
Equipment durability in humid environments
The environment of a waste lagoon is aggressive, with high humidity and continuous operation. Therefore, choosing an agitator made from corrosion-resistant materials is essential.
That way, you guarantee years of stable operation and reduce costs for repairs or replacement of parts.
